The Narrow Gate | Paul Lim | July 2, 2017

Paul Lim, an expert in biblical teachings, explores pivotal themes in discipleship and decision-making. He discusses the metaphor of the narrow and wide gates from Matthew, emphasizing the significance of our choices. The conversation weaves in Robert Frost’s insights on unconventional paths and how they relate to faith. Lim highlights the connection between love and law, illustrating their unity in the Christian journey. Drawing from Eric Little's story, he emphasizes faith’s role in overcoming life's challenges and invites listeners to embrace the journey of following Jesus.

The Best Kind of Enemy | Paul Lim | March 19, 2017

Guest Paul Lim discusses the challenge of loving enemies using biblical examples like Joseph and Lincoln, exploring themes of forgiveness and compassion. The podcast emphasizes transforming enmity into love through stories like Jean Valjean and Inspector Javert, reflecting on the transformative power of choosing to love one's adversaries.
